3D printing material solutions for the automotive sector

1. Carbon Fiber Composite Reinforced Series

  • Entry-level carbon-fiber-reinforced materials: PLA-CF / PETG-CF
  • Professional carbon-fiber-reinforced materials: ABS-CF / PET-CF / PA-CF / PA12-CF

Carbon fiber composites offer higher rigidity, strength, and dimensional stability, making them an important material direction for automotive lightweighting. These materials are widely applicable for structural prototypes, high-strength jigs and fixtures, and small-batch functional parts.

2. High-Temperature Materials: ABS-HT / PC-HT

  • ABS-HT has a heat deflection temperature of 104.4°C;
  • PC-HT reaches a heat deflection temperature of 114°C and maintains excellent stability even in harsh high-temperature environments.

High-temperature materials are suitable for components around the engine compartment, thermal test parts, and other heat-exposed applications.

3. Flame-Retardant Series: ABS-FR / PET-FR

  • ABS-FR and PET-FR both meet the UL94 V-0 standard. ABS-FR is suitable for environments below 100°C, while PET-FR is suitable for environments above 100°C.

Both flame-retardant materials feature excellent electrical insulation properties.

Flame-retardant materials can be used for automotive interior components, electronic housings, pipe connectors, and more.

4. Lightweight Foaming Series: TPU-LW / ASA-LW / PEBA-LW

  • TPU-LW: Flexible foaming material with adjustable hardness (77A-93A), excellent bending fatigue resistance
  • ASA-LW: Outdoor foaming material with excellent heat resistance (HDT ~80°C) and UV resistance
  • PEBA-LW: Highly elastic foaming material with adjustable elasticity and hardness (66A-92A), rebound rate up to 60%, and ultra-low density as low as 0.48 g/cm³

Foaming materials, with ultra-low density and structural cushioning properties, provide new lightweighting pathways for automotive components—ideal for lightweight jigs, energy-absorbing structures, and exterior decorative parts.

5. Flexible Elastic Series: PEBA Series / TPU Series

eSUN’s flexible elastic 3D printing material series covers PEBA and TPU, offering a wide hardness range from soft to highly elastic to meet diverse application needs.

With excellent toughness, rebound performance, and fatigue resistance, these materials are widely used in automotive applications—including interior buttons, damping structures, cable clips, sealing components, customized function-verification parts, and rapid prototypes. They maintain stable performance under complex loading and long-term usage conditions, providing efficient and flexible options for automotive parts development.

6. Other Engineering Materials: ASA+ / PC-ESD / PLA-ST / PEEK

  • ASA+: UV-resistant and weather-resistant; suitable for exterior prototype parts
  • PC-ESD: Anti-static, suitable for electronic equipment fixtures and jigs
  • PLA-ST: High toughness, suitable for structural testing parts
  • PEEK: High heat resistance, high strength, and excellent chemical stability; suitable for functional testing under extreme conditions
